Margaret M. Garnett
Judicial Service
| Court | Title | Appointed By | Commissioned | Termination |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| U.S. District Court for the Southern District of New York | Judge | Joseph R. Biden (Democratic) | Jan 9, 2024 | — |
Education
- University of Notre Dame, B.A., 1992
- Yale University, M.A., 1995
- Yale University, M.Phil., 1997
- Columbia Law School, J.D., 2000
Professional Career
Private practice, New York City, 2000-2004; Law clerk, Hon. Gerard E. Lynch, U.S. District Court for the Southern District of New York, 2004-2005; Assistant U.S. attorney, Criminal Division, Southern District of New York, 2005-2017; Deputy chief, Violent Crimes Unit, 2010-2011; Chief, Violent Crimes Unit, 2011-2014; Chief, Violent and Organized Crime Unit, 2014; Deputy chief, Criminal Appeals Unit, 2015-2016; Chief, Criminal Appeals Unit, 2017; Adjunct professor, trial advocacy seminar, Brooklyn Law School, 2015, 2017; Adjunct professor, federal prosecution seminar and externship, Columbia Law School, 2015, 2016, 2017; Executive deputy attorney general for criminal justice, State of New York, 2017-2018; Commissioner, New York City Department of Investigation, 2018-2021; Assistant U.S. attorney, Southern District of New York, 2021-2023; deputy U.S. attorney, 2021-2023; special counsel, 2023
